Chinese HRB Price Gains

Steel

From a near three-year low of $402/t on 27 April, the Chinese hot-rolled band (HRB) price rose by $12/t in the two weeks to 11 May to $414/t, according to the latest SteelBenchmarker from World Steel Dynamics.

By contrast, the Western European price plunged by $21/t over the same period to the lowest level in over four years at $426/t. It has now fallen by more than $60/t over the past two months. Meanwhile, the US HRB price moved up by $9/t to $552/t.
